Teaching Kit for Programming and Communication Technology
Students can work in pairs or groups, depending on the number of available stations. Students can exchange available hardware for program testing. The kit allows for the creation of custom programs in Python and JavaScript. The combination of robot and microcontroller technology enables wireless and serial communication between devices. No device connection is required to run the application.
16 Projects for the Classroom: Technology in Action
The kit contains no less than 16 class projects – each offering a unique project through which students can create a new device and gain valuable knowledge about the use of similar technologies in everyday life. The materials are available in PDF format and can be easily printed at any time. You can find all the materials in the Photon Magic Bridge app after logging into the correct account.
